Herunterladen Inhalt Inhalt Diese Seite drucken

Objekt - Property - Aktionen - Bosch rexroth IndraWorks 15VRS Anwendungsbeschreibung

Feldbusse
Vorschau ausblenden Andere Handbücher für rexroth IndraWorks 15VRS:
Inhaltsverzeichnis

Werbung

366/395
Gebäudeautomatisierung

Objekt - Property - Aktionen

Property StatusFlags
Property OutOfService
Bosch Rexroth AG R911393282_Ausgabe 05
Dennoch gibt es bestimmte Objektaktionen, die in der Applikation implemen‐
tiert werden müssen, damit die Aktionen dem BACnet-Standard entsprechen
(z.B. um die BTL-Zertifizierung zu erhalten).
Die nachfolgende Beschreibung zeigt eine Auflistung aller Objektaktionen
und des Objektverhaltens, die im aktuellen BACnet API/Stack implementiert
sind bzw. nicht implementiert sind.
Ergänzend finden Sie Beschreibungen und ein Beispiel dafür, wie fehlendes
Objektverhalten implementiert werden kann.
Die nachfolgend beschriebenen, allgemeinen Objekt-Property Aktionen sind
für alle Objekte implementiert, welche die aufgeführten Propertys besitzen.
Das StatusFlags-Property hat einen Bit-String-Wert von 4 Bits:
IN_ALARM
FAULT
OVERRIDDEN
OUT_OF_SERVICE
Die Werte von drei dieser Bits beziehen sich auf die Werte anderer Propertys
im selben Objekt.
Die Beziehung ist im BACnet-Standard definiert und wird als Aktion im be‐
schriebenen API implementiert:
Logisches Verhalten:
Das Bit IN_ALARM ist logisch FALSE, wenn das EventState-Property
den Wert von NORMAL hat.
Ansonsten ist IN_ALARM logisch TRUE.
Das Bit FAULT ist logisch TRUE, wenn das Reliability-Property vor‐
handen ist und nicht den Wert von NO_FAULT_DETECTED hat.
Ansonsten ist das Bit FAULT logisch FALSE.
Das Bit OVERRIDDEN zeigt bei einem Wert von TRUE an, dass das
PresentValue-Property und das Reliability-Property nicht mehr
den physikalischen Eingang abbilden, sondern durch einen anderen
Mechanismus überschrieben wurden.
Ansonsten ist das Bit OVERRIDDEN logisch FALSE.
Das Bit OUT_OF_SERVICE ist logisch TRUE wenn das OutOfService-
Property vorhanden ist und nicht den Wert von TRUE hat.
Ansonsten ist das Bit OUT_OF_SERVICE logisch FALSE.
Das OutOfService-Property (BOOL) zeigt den Betriebszustand des physi‐
kalischen Punkts an, der das BACnet Objekt repräsentiert:
TRUE = In Betrieb
FALSE = Nicht in Betrieb
Wenn der physikalische Punkt nicht in Betrieb ist, müssen verschiedene an‐
dere Propertys beschreibbar sein.
Unter anderem müssen die Propertys PresentValue und Reliability
beschreibbar sein, beispielsweise um verschiedene Ereignisse und Zustände
eines Objekts zu simulieren, die während des Normalbetriebs nicht auftreten.
Wenn das OutOfService-Property auf TRUE gesetzt ist, sind die Ereignis-
und Zustands-Propertys schreibbar, auch wenn die Anwenderapplikation kei‐
ne Zugriffsrechte für die Propertys definiert hat.
IndraWorks 15VRS Feldbusse

Quicklinks ausblenden:

Werbung

Inhaltsverzeichnis
loading

Inhaltsverzeichnis